2026 ICD-10-CM Diagnosis Code E13.351 – Other specified diabetes mellitus with proliferative diabetic retinopathy with macular edema
What it is
This code identifies diabetes mellitus of another specified type with proliferative diabetic retinopathy and macular edema in the same eye or eyes. Use it when the record clearly links these retinal complications to the specified diabetes category.
Clinical signs
Proliferative diabetic retinopathy involves abnormal retinal blood vessel growth, and macular edema means fluid-related swelling in the macula. Clinical features vary; refer to documentation for ophthalmology findings or imaging confirmation.
When to use this code
Use E13.351 when the provider documents other specified diabetes mellitus and confirms proliferative diabetic retinopathy with macular edema. Apply it for encounters focused on diabetic eye disease, including follow-up visits where both complications remain active. Check documentation if laterality or severity details are unclear.
Do not use for
Do not use this code if the record does not specify the diabetes type as “other specified” or if retinopathy is nonproliferative only. Do not assign it when macular edema is absent or undocumented.
Coding tip
Verify both components—proliferative retinopathy and macular edema—before coding, and confirm the diabetes category matches “other specified diabetes mellitus.”
